Skip to content

Commit abd2c59

Browse files
authored
Merge branch 'main' into traces_improve
2 parents cc5b973 + 92620f9 commit abd2c59

File tree

18 files changed

+77
-101
lines changed

18 files changed

+77
-101
lines changed

.github/workflows/hermetic_library_generation.yaml

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-37,7 +37,7 @@ jobs:
3737
with:
3838
fetch-depth: 0
3939
token: ${{ secrets.CLOUD_JAVA_BOT_TOKEN }}
40-
- uses: googleapis/sdk-platform-java/.github/scripts@v2.62.3
40+
- uses: googleapis/sdk-platform-java/.github/scripts@v2.63.0
4141
if: env.SHOULD_RUN == 'true'
4242
with:
4343
base_ref: ${{ github.base_ref }}

.github/workflows/unmanaged_dependency_check.yaml

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-17,6 +17,6 @@ jobs:
1717
# repository
1818
.kokoro/build.sh
1919
- name: Unmanaged dependency check
20-
uses: googleapis/sdk-platform-java/java-shared-dependencies/unmanaged-dependency-check@google-cloud-shared-dependencies/v3.52.3
20+
uses: googleapis/sdk-platform-java/java-shared-dependencies/unmanaged-dependency-check@google-cloud-shared-dependencies/v3.53.0
2121
with:
2222
bom-path: google-cloud-spanner-bom/pom.xml

.kokoro/presubmit/graalvm-native-a.cfg

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-3,7 +3,7 @@
33
# Configure the docker image for kokoro-trampoline.
44
env_vars: {
55
key: "TRAMPOLINE_IMAGE"
6-
value: "gcr.io/cloud-devrel-public-resources/graalvm_sdk_platform_a:3.52.3" # {x-version-update:google-cloud-shared-dependencies:current}
6+
value: "gcr.io/cloud-devrel-public-resources/graalvm_sdk_platform_a:3.53.0" # {x-version-update:google-cloud-shared-dependencies:current}
77
}
88

99
env_vars: {

.kokoro/presubmit/graalvm-native-b.cfg

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-3,7 +3,7 @@
33
# Configure the docker image for kokoro-trampoline.
44
env_vars: {
55
key: "TRAMPOLINE_IMAGE"
6-
value: "gcr.io/cloud-devrel-public-resources/graalvm_sdk_platform_b:3.52.3" # {x-version-update:google-cloud-shared-dependencies:current}
6+
value: "gcr.io/cloud-devrel-public-resources/graalvm_sdk_platform_b:3.53.0" # {x-version-update:google-cloud-shared-dependencies:current}
77
}
88

99
env_vars: {

.kokoro/presubmit/graalvm-native-c.cfg

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-3,7 +3,7 @@
33
# Configure the docker image for kokoro-trampoline.
44
env_vars: {
55
key: "TRAMPOLINE_IMAGE"
6-
value: "gcr.io/cloud-devrel-public-resources/graalvm_sdk_platform_c:3.52.3" # {x-version-update:google-cloud-shared-dependencies:current}
6+
value: "gcr.io/cloud-devrel-public-resources/graalvm_sdk_platform_c:3.53.0" # {x-version-update:google-cloud-shared-dependencies:current}
77
}
88

99
env_vars: {

generation_config.yaml

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-1,5 +1,5 @@
1-
gapic_generator_version: 2.62.3
2-
googleapis_commitish: 102d9f92ac6ed649a61efd9b208e4d1de278e9bb
1+
gapic_generator_version: 2.63.0
2+
googleapis_commitish: b61fb21bbac838de7f55cf2c60d371a47fc2799e
33
libraries_bom_version: 26.70.0
44
libraries:
55
- api_shortname: spanner

google-cloud-spanner-bom/pom.xml

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-8,7 +8,7 @@
88
<parent>
99
<groupId>com.google.cloud</groupId>
1010
<artifactId>sdk-platform-java-config</artifactId>
11-
<version>3.52.3</version>
11+
<version>3.53.0</version>
1212
</parent>
1313

1414
<name>Google Cloud Spanner BOM</name>

google-cloud-spanner-executor/pom.xml

Lines changed: 14 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-65,6 +65,13 @@
6565
<groupId>com.google.cloud</groupId>
6666
<artifactId>google-cloud-trace</artifactId>
6767
<version>2.76.0</version>
68+
<!-- Version will be managed by guava -->
69+
<exclusions>
70+
<exclusion>
71+
<groupId>com.google.guava</groupId>
72+
<artifactId>failureaccess</artifactId>
73+
</exclusion>
74+
</exclusions>
6875
</dependency>
6976
<dependency>
7077
<groupId>io.grpc</groupId>
@@ -138,6 +145,13 @@
138145
<groupId>com.google.api.grpc</groupId>
139146
<artifactId>proto-google-cloud-trace-v1</artifactId>
140147
<version>2.76.0</version>
148+
<!-- Version will be managed by guava -->
149+
<exclusions>
150+
<exclusion>
151+
<groupId>com.google.guava</groupId>
152+
<artifactId>failureaccess</artifactId>
153+
</exclusion>
154+
</exclusions>
141155
</dependency>
142156
<dependency>
143157
<groupId>com.google.api.grpc</groupId>

google-cloud-spanner-executor/src/main/java/com/google/cloud/executor/spanner/CloudClientExecutor.java

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-26,7 +26,7 @@
2626
import com.google.api.gax.rpc.TransportChannelProvider;
2727
import com.google.api.gax.rpc.UnavailableException;
2828
import com.google.auth.Credentials;
29-
import com.google.auth.oauth2.GoogleCredentials;
29+
import com.google.auth.oauth2.ServiceAccountCredentials;
3030
import com.google.cloud.ByteArray;
3131
import com.google.cloud.Date;
3232
import com.google.cloud.NoCredentials;
@@ -806,7 +806,7 @@ private synchronized Spanner getClient(long timeoutSeconds, boolean useMultiplex
806806
credentials = NoCredentials.getInstance();
807807
} else {
808808
credentials =
809-
GoogleCredentials.fromStream(
809+
ServiceAccountCredentials.fromStream(
810810
new ByteArrayInputStream(
811811
FileUtils.readFileToByteArray(new File(WorkerProxy.serviceKeyFile))),
812812
HTTP_TRANSPORT_FACTORY);
@@ -888,7 +888,7 @@ private synchronized TraceServiceClient getTraceServiceClient() throws IOExcepti
888888
credentials = NoCredentials.getInstance();
889889
} else {
890890
credentials =
891-
GoogleCredentials.fromStream(
891+
ServiceAccountCredentials.fromStream(
892892
new ByteArrayInputStream(
893893
FileUtils.readFileToByteArray(new File(WorkerProxy.serviceKeyFile))),
894894
HTTP_TRANSPORT_FACTORY);

google-cloud-spanner-executor/src/main/java/com/google/cloud/executor/spanner/WorkerProxy.java

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-19,7 +19,7 @@
1919
import com.google.api.client.http.javanet.NetHttpTransport;
2020
import com.google.auth.Credentials;
2121
import com.google.auth.http.HttpTransportFactory;
22-
import com.google.auth.oauth2.GoogleCredentials;
22+
import com.google.auth.oauth2.ServiceAccountCredentials;
2323
import com.google.cloud.opentelemetry.trace.TraceConfiguration;
2424
import com.google.cloud.opentelemetry.trace.TraceExporter;
2525
import com.google.cloud.spanner.ErrorCode;
@@ -87,7 +87,7 @@ public static OpenTelemetrySdk setupOpenTelemetrySdk() throws Exception {
8787
// Read credentials from the serviceKeyFile.
8888
HttpTransportFactory HTTP_TRANSPORT_FACTORY = NetHttpTransport::new;
8989
Credentials credentials =
90-
GoogleCredentials.fromStream(
90+
ServiceAccountCredentials.fromStream(
9191
new ByteArrayInputStream(FileUtils.readFileToByteArray(new File(serviceKeyFile))),
9292
HTTP_TRANSPORT_FACTORY);
9393

0 commit comments

Comments
 (0)